\f4) (10 points) A projectile is fired with an initial speed (vo) of 175 m/s, at an angle a of 30 degrees, and at a position 600 m above ground level. Based on Newton's 2" Law and assuming no air resistance, the position vector of the projectile is: r(t) = (vocosa)ti + [ro+(vesina)t - 1/2gt?)]j where time t = 0, ry is the initial height above ground surface, and the acceleration of gravity g = 9.81 m/s?. Where does the projectile hit the ground and with what speed
